10、Python循环嵌套(教案)
2023-10-23 13:11:58 学考宝 作者:佚名
Word文档版
学考宝(xuekaobao.com)友情提醒:html格式不完整,如有需要请根据文末提示下载并进行二次校对Word文档。
Python循环嵌套(教案)
教学目标:
1. 学习理解什么是循环嵌套以及如何使用循环嵌套解决问题;
2. 掌握Python中循环嵌套的语法和用法;
3. 能够应用循环嵌套解决实际问题。
重点:
1. 什么是循环嵌套;
2. 循环嵌套的语法和用法;
3. 使用循环嵌套解决实际问题。
难点:
1. 理解循环嵌套的逻辑关系;
2. 如何在循环嵌套中控制循环的退出条件。
教学准备:
1. Python编程环境;
2. 教学用例:打印九九乘法表。
教学过程:
1. 引导学生回顾简单循环语句的使用方法,包括for循环和while循环;
2. 解释什么是循环嵌套,即在一个循环语句的内部嵌套另一个循环语句;
3. 介绍循环嵌套的语法和用法,如何在Python中编写循环嵌套代码;
4. 通过一个例子演示循环嵌套的应用:打印九九乘法表;
代码示例:
for i in range(1, 10):
for j in range(1, i+1):
print(j, "*", i, "=", j*i, end="\t")
print()
5. 提示学生思考如何在循环嵌套中控制循环的退出条件;
6. 继续使用九九乘法表的例子,演示如何添加退出条件,让乘法表打印到指定的行列;
代码示例:
rows = int(input("请输入行数:"))
cols = int(input("请输入列数:"))
for i in range(1, rows+1):
for j in range(1, cols+1):
print(j, "*", i, "=", j*i, end="\t")
print()
7. 让学生尝试编写其他有循环嵌套的代码,并指导他们在实际问题中应用循环嵌套;
8. 总结本节课的学习内容,回答学生提出的问题;
教学总结:
本节课我们学习了循环嵌套的概念和用法。循环嵌套是在一个循环语句的内部嵌套另一个循环语句,可以用来解决一些复杂的问题。通过九九乘法表的例子,演示了循环嵌套的应用,并学习了如何在循环嵌套中控制循环的退出条件。
教学反思:
本节课学习的内容相对较简单,但对于初学者来说,理解循环嵌套的逻辑关系可能有一定难度。在演示例子时应逐步解释每一次循环的执行过程,帮助学生理解。同时,可以提供更多的练习题目,让学生动手实践,巩固所学内容。在教学中,教师应及时回答学生提出的问题,激发学生的学习兴趣。